Vocalists' earnings can vary widely based on factors such as their experience, genre, location, and the nature of their work. For example, established artists can earn millions through album sales, streaming, and live performances, while emerging singers might make significantly less, often relying on gigs or smaller contracts. On average, session vocalists might earn anywhere from $100 to $500 per hour, while touring artists can make thousands per show. Overall, the income of vocalists is highly variable and dependent on individual circumstances.
